In a grand reveal, Dulquer Salmaan has unveiled the much-anticipated ‘Beginning Look’ of Prithviraj Sukumaran from the upcoming cinematic marvel, ‘The Goat Life.’ Directed by the National Award-winning maestro, Blessy, and brought to life by the creative forces at Visual Romance, this cinematic masterpiece boasts a star-studded cast.

Prithviraj Sukumaran, taking on the lead role as Najeeb, an immigrant laborer caught in the web of unforeseen circumstances, is joined by an ensemble of talents. Hollywood luminary Jimmy Jean-Louis, the versatile Amala Paul, K.R. Gokul, and the remarkable Arab actors Talib al Balushi and Rik Aby play pivotal roles, ensuring a truly international cinematic experience.

What makes ‘The Goat Life’ even more extraordinary is the collaboration of Academy Award winners A.R. Rahman and Resul Pookutty, who take charge of the film’s music direction and sound design, respectively. Sunil KS captures the breathtaking visuals, while the skilled hands of A. Sreekar Prasad craft the editing, promising a visual and auditory feast for the audience.

Spanning across multiple countries, ‘The Goat Life’ stands as a monumental project in the history of Malayalam cinema. Adapted from Benyamin’s 2008 Malayalam novel ‘Aadujeevitham,’ the film narrates the gripping tale of Najeeb’s journey from a Malayali immigrant to an involuntary goatherd enslaved on a secluded Saudi Arabian farm.

Set to hit theaters on April 10, 2024, ‘The Goat Life’ promises a cinematic experience like no other. It will captivate audiences in Hindi, Malayalam, Tamil, Telugu, and Kannada.
